About

Easily report non-emergency issues within the city using your smartphone. Submit photos, location data, and track the progress of your reports for city maintenance. A convenient way to communicate about potholes, streetlights, and more.

What is Carbondale used for?

Carbondale is used by residents of Carbondale, Illinois, to easily report non-emergency issues like potholes or broken streetlights directly to the City. It allows users to submit photos and location data for their reports.

How do I report an issue with Carbondale?

To report an issue with Carbondale, open the app, select the type of issue, take a photo if applicable, and the app will automatically use your device's GPS to tag the location. You can also manually enter an address.

Can I track the progress of my reported issue in Carbondale?

Yes, the Carbondale app allows you to keep in touch with the progress of the work on issues you have reported. This feature helps you stay informed about the resolution status.

What types of issues can I report with Carbondale?

You can report various non-emergency issues such as potholes, street lights, sidewalks, signs, trees, or other community concerns through the Carbondale app.
